Plusnet liabllity for broadband dropping out.

After a long conversation on the phone, after waiting the now standard 17 minutes, I got told this.

 

 

Plusnet will only class it as an unacceptable service if either of the following criteria are met....

 

1. Broadband drops out 6 or more times in 24 hours.

2. Broadband drops out 14 or more times in 72 hours.

 

Is this right???

 

If it is, it shouldn't be,

Re: Plusnet liabllity for broadband dropping out.

Hi there, 

 

Yes, those are thresholds above which we're able to raise faults with our suppliers. 


The reason behind that is that a lower number of disconnections shouldn't be noticeable or create much disruption to the service.
